Output 014d5639509fd07271909f125a173f1430d4216f4efe86baee1f9d2dc2276050:5

value
992223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71dafb57b8efbf59a4e04b57ed62f493b2896b9e OP_EQUAL
address
3C52cLs7iwWraLnbjGUzZ4UkibwfHmFVui
transaction
014d5639509fd07271909f125a173f1430d4216f4efe86baee1f9d2dc2276050
confirmations
374067
spent
true